Lappeenranta vs Jakarta, Java Climate & Distance Between

Indonesia flag
  • The distance between Lappeenranta, Finland and Jakarta, Java, Indonesia is approximately 10,004 km or 6,216 mi.
  • To reach Lappeenranta in this distance one would set out from Jakarta, Java bearing 331.7° or NNW and follow the great circles arc to approach Lappeenranta bearing 282.9° or WNW .
  • Lappeenranta has a boreal subarctic climate with no dry season (Dfc) whereas Jakarta, Java has a tropical monsoonal climate (Am).
  • Lappeenranta is in or near the boreal wet forest biome whereas Jakarta, Java is in or near the subtropical moist forest biome.
  • The average annual temperature is 24.1 °C (43.4°F) cooler.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 24.6 °C (44.3°F) more in Lappeenranta. The continentality subtype is subcontinental as opposed to extremely hyperoceanic.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 1152 mm (45.4 in) less which is equivalent to 1152 l/m² (28.27 US gal/ft²) or 11,520,000 l/ha (1,231,564 US gal/ac) less. About 1/3 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 44.9° lower in Lappeenranta than in Jakarta, Java.
